    00:02 The methodology of the Salaf in seeking knowledge
    00:44 Develop patience and deliberateness in learning and practicing knowledge.
    01:42 Mastering what we learn requires quality over quantity
    02:31 Mastering knowledge before moving on
    03:27 Imam Shafii memorized the entire book before learning from Imam Malik.
    04:57 Learning with an expert teacher is crucial.
    06:15 Master basics before advanced books, avoid jumping between books.
    07:41 Mastering material with patience and deliberateness is key

      You are overcomplicating the whole process. The goal should be to master the page you are memorising like you know surah Fatihah. Which means you have to recite and review the page many times in order to master the page.
      You don’t have to recite that page 250 times for mastery in one sitting, you can recite it over a week or 10 days. Or you can recite the page from memory 30 times, then the next day 20 times, then the next day 10 times, then the next day 5 times, then at least 1-2 every day. You should be reviewing you Quran in your prayers and while walking or driving.
      Also, learning the Arabic meanings of the page you are memorising alongside the Tafseer and listening to a reciter you like will also help with memorisation and make it more enjoyable to recite especially when you know the deep meaning of what you are reciting.
      If you really want to be a Hafidh of the Quran, then be prepared to put in hours of work and review and have a teacher monitor and guide your progress. If you low key want to memorise, then you can expect low key results.
